本试验通过在基础饲粮中添加乳酸杆菌制剂或肌肉注射囊素三肽,研究乳酸杆菌和囊素三肽对肉鸡生长性能、屠宰性能、肉质和血清生化指标的影响。选用1日龄科宝肉鸡180只,随机分成4组,每组3个重复,每个重复15只鸡。Ⅰ组饲喂基础饲粮;Ⅱ组饲喂基础饲粮,并肌肉注射囊素三肽(0.01 mg/kg BW);Ⅲ组饲喂基础饲粮+0.1%乳酸杆菌制剂;Ⅳ组饲喂基础饲粮+0.1%乳酸杆菌制剂,并肌肉注射囊素三肽(0.01 mg/kg BW)。试验期42 d。结果表明:1)Ⅱ和Ⅳ组平均日采食量极显著高于Ⅰ和Ⅲ组( P<0.01),但平均日增重和料重比组间差异不显著( P>0.05)。2)Ⅱ组半净膛率极显著高于Ⅰ组( P<0.01),各组屠宰率、全净膛率、胸肌率、腿肌率差异均不显著( P>0.05)。3)Ⅱ和Ⅲ组肉色优于Ⅰ和Ⅳ组,各组pH差异不显著( P>0.05),Ⅱ和Ⅳ组滴水损失极显著高于Ⅰ和Ⅲ组( P<0.01),Ⅱ、Ⅲ和Ⅳ组剪切力均极显著低于Ⅰ组( P<0.01)。4)Ⅲ组血清中总蛋白和白蛋白含量显著高于Ⅰ组( P<0.05),Ⅲ和Ⅳ组血清中甘油三酯含量显著低于Ⅰ组( P<0.05)。综合各项指标证明,乳酸杆菌和囊素三肽在一定程度上有提高肉鸡生长性能和屠宰性能的作用,并能改善肉鸡肉质及血清生化指标,但两者联合使用的效果并未优于单独使用。

This test was conducted to study the effects of the Lactobacilli and bursin on growth performance, slaughter performance, meat quality and serum biochemical parameters of broilers by adding Lactobacilli prepa-ration in a basal diet or intramuscular injection bursin.One hundred and eighty 1-day-old Cobb broilers were randomly divided into 4 groups with 3 replicates in each group and 15 broilers per replicate.The broilers in group I were fed the basal diet, those in group Ⅱ were fed the basal diet and injected bursin ( 0.01 mg/kg BW) , those in group Ⅲwere fed the basal diet+0.1%Lactobacilli preparation, and those in group Ⅳ were fed the basal diet+0.1%Lactobacilli preparation, and injected bursin ( 0.01 mg/kg BW) .The test lasted for 42 d.The results showed as follows: 1 ) the average daily feed intake in groups Ⅱ and Ⅳ was significantly higher than that in groupsⅠ and Ⅲ ( P<0.01) , but the average daily gain and feed/gain were no significant difference among groups (P>0.05).2) The semi-eviscerated rate in group Ⅱ was significantly higher than that in groupⅠ (P<0.01), and the slaughter rate, eviscerated rate, breast muscle rate and leg muscle rate were no significant difference among groups ( P>0.05) .3) The meat color in groupsⅡandⅢwas much bet-ter than that in groupsⅠandⅣ, but the pH was no significant difference among groups ( P>0.05) .The drip loss in groupsⅡandⅣwas significantly higher than that in groupsⅠandⅢ( P<0.01) , and the shear force in groups Ⅱ,Ⅲ and Ⅳwas significantly lower than that in groupⅠ (P<0.01).4) The surem total protein and albumin contents in groupⅢwere significantly higher than those in groupⅠ( P<0.05) and the surem tri-glyceride content in groups Ⅲ and Ⅳ was significantly lower than that in groupⅠ( P<0.05) .The composite indicators show that Lactobacilli and bursin can improve the growth performance and slaughter performance of broilers to a certain extent, and can significantly improve meat quality and serum biochemical parameters of broilers; furthermore, the combination effect of Lactobacilli and bursin is not superior to single use.
